Why does the vertebral canal extend beyond the spinal cord, encompassing the cauda equina?

Medicine
1 answer:
netineya [11]2 years ago
4 0

Answer:

The vertebral column outgrows the spinal cord during development.

Question correction:

A health care team is involved in caring for a client with advanced Alzheimer's disease. During a team conference, a newly hired nurse indicates that she has never cared for a client with advanced Alzheimer's disease. Which key point about the disease should the charge nurse include when teaching this nurse?

  • The nursing staff should rely on the family to assist with care because family members know the client best.
  • As long as the client receives the ordered medication, special care measures aren't necessary.
  • Alzheimer's disease affects memory so the client doesn't need an explanation before procedures are performed.
  • Clients with Alzheimer's disease are at high risk for injury because of their impaired memory and poor judgment.
